Nevertheless I am happy to have spread a little cheer to my dear online friend Yuko. She signed up for my PIF last June and I finally got around to stitching a little something for her. Reading her blog I saw she liked sheep and one of her favoruite designers is Shepherd's Bush so what better than the SB freebie Friendship Lamb. I stitched it using DMC, made it into a pinkeep type finish, edged it with lace and stitched little roses at the corners. Yuko loved it so I was very happy. Another piece of finishing I can show if my first ornament for the Christmas Ornament SAL. As I had stitched Olga's Hearts and Snowflakes biscornu I decided to stitch the ornament as well. This was lovely to stitch and I had great fun deciding what to make the "tassel" and hanger with! I love how this has turned out. Please excuse the photos.
